PALOS VERDES ESTATES, CA — A bicycle stop turned into a drug bust last week in Palos Verdes Estates, according to police.

An officer stopped the cyclist on Tuesday after he failed to obey stop sign laws, according to the police department. During the stop, the cyclist was found to have methamphetamine, drug paraphernalia and a financial card that did not belong to him, police said.

He also had active drug-related arrest warrants, according to police, and was taken to jail.
